Determining a percentage of a given number is a fundamental mathematical operation with wide-ranging applications. In the specific instance of calculating ten percent of one hundred and twenty thousand, the process involves multiplying the original number by the decimal equivalent of the percentage. This provides the quantity representing that proportion of the whole.
The ability to accurately perform such calculations is crucial in various fields, including finance, business, and everyday budgeting. Understanding percentages allows for informed decision-making regarding investments, discounts, and financial planning. Historically, the concept of percentages has been used to express proportions and facilitate comparisons between different quantities, making it an essential tool for quantitative analysis.
